發(fā)布時間:2020-05-27 13:52:54來源:魔方格
少兒編程一般針對的是小學(xué)及以下幼兒設(shè)計的編程模式,把原來復(fù)雜的英文代碼編程語言轉(zhuǎn)換成圖形化的,以指令化,模塊化方式讓游戲,情景動畫,積木構(gòu)件的形式呈現(xiàn)。旨在孩子九大能力的培養(yǎng):觀察力,想象力,創(chuàng)造力,邏輯思維力,問題解決,空間思維,判斷性思維,序列與條件,調(diào)試操作能力。
目前較常用的少兒編程軟件多是基于Scratch軟件,Scratch是麻省理工媒體實(shí)驗室終身幼兒園組開發(fā)的一套電腦程序開發(fā)平臺,旨在讓程序設(shè)計語言初學(xué)者不需先學(xué)習(xí)語言語法便能設(shè)計產(chǎn)品。
機(jī)器人編程是什么?
機(jī)器人編程是以調(diào)用編程模塊指令讓機(jī)器動起來為目的。通常需要編程的模塊是已經(jīng)寫好存儲在模塊里的,小朋友做的只是將模塊以不同的方式拼接起來。通過組裝、搭建、編寫程序運(yùn)行機(jī)器人,激發(fā)學(xué)生學(xué)習(xí)興趣、培養(yǎng)學(xué)生綜合能力的一種教育方式,可以理解為機(jī)器人編程教育是通過一些教育類的機(jī)器人來實(shí)現(xiàn)教學(xué)目的。
少兒編程與機(jī)器人編程有哪些相同點(diǎn)?
少兒編程與機(jī)器人編程都可以培養(yǎng)孩子以下能力:培養(yǎng)孩子的邏輯思維能力、抽象思維能力。培養(yǎng)孩子的觀察力和耐心。培養(yǎng)小朋友的動手能力、創(chuàng)造能力。提高學(xué)員的分析問題和解決問題的能力。培養(yǎng)孩子們的團(tuán)隊協(xié)作、互助、溝通能力。
少兒編程與機(jī)器人編程的區(qū)別
學(xué)習(xí)工具不同
機(jī)器人編程課程一般都會采用自己開發(fā)的機(jī)器人編程軟件,往往學(xué)會這個機(jī)器人編程軟件,換另外一種機(jī)器人之后,還需要重新學(xué)習(xí),工具的通用性相對會弱一些。
學(xué)習(xí)的方向與深度的不同
機(jī)器人編程是以調(diào)用編程模塊指令讓機(jī)器動起來為目的。通常需要編程的模塊是已經(jīng)寫好存儲在模塊里的,小朋友做的只是將模塊以不同的方式拼接起來。少兒編程學(xué)習(xí)則是探究編程語言的本質(zhì),一層一層把模塊打開,學(xué)習(xí)模塊內(nèi)部核心的邏輯、算法、語法和結(jié)構(gòu)。
深度方面:高級的機(jī)器人要求非常扎實(shí)的編程基礎(chǔ),比如C語言,C++等,但大多數(shù)的機(jī)器人機(jī)構(gòu)只停留在初級教育,較多涉及到一些圖形化編程教育,并不教授這些高級編程語言,這也是為什么3歲可以學(xué)習(xí)機(jī)器人,到8歲之后沒有東西可學(xué)的原因。
邏輯思維方面的不同
機(jī)器人物理硬件的連接強(qiáng)調(diào)動手能力,一個6歲的孩子經(jīng)過反復(fù)練習(xí),可以很熟練的拼裝機(jī)器人,但是編程學(xué)習(xí)涉及更廣泛的邏輯思維,以及數(shù)學(xué)、英語、物理等K12學(xué)科。
無論是少兒編程還是機(jī)器人編程教育,除了教孩子編寫代碼、拼裝機(jī)器人,更多的還是希望教育孩子學(xué)會運(yùn)用“編程思維”解決問題,從而使孩子在課外機(jī)構(gòu)內(nèi)學(xué)習(xí)的這些知識運(yùn)用到實(shí)際學(xué)習(xí)、基礎(chǔ)學(xué)科甚至生活當(dāng)中。
其它方面
就業(yè):接受少兒編程教育的孩子能夠系統(tǒng)掌握編程語言,從Scratch到Python再到C++,就業(yè)選擇范圍很廣。學(xué)業(yè)方面:少兒編程領(lǐng)域有NOI和NOIP,獲獎學(xué)生有機(jī)會大學(xué),含金量也較高。機(jī)器人編程比賽則種類繁多,類目不一,每項的含金量很難統(tǒng)計,而且兩極分化嚴(yán)重,要么很高,要么很低。費(fèi)用方面:機(jī)器人編程以線下實(shí)體為主,學(xué)費(fèi)通常為每期1-2萬元,而少兒編程教育只有它的50%,從幾千到一萬不等。另外少兒編程只需要一臺電腦即可,而機(jī)器人編程教育需要購買機(jī)器人,一個機(jī)器人少則千元,多的好幾千甚至上萬。對家長來說也是個不小的開支。語言方面:機(jī)器人編程所用語言很多,不同的機(jī)器人需要不同的語言,比如樂高NXT有圖形化IDE,使用RoboLab語言,適合初學(xué)者;高級的可以使用RobotC,但這些語言崗位需求很少,而少兒編程學(xué)習(xí)的計算機(jī)編程語言無論對孩子短期還是長期在計算機(jī)領(lǐng)域深造都有著深遠(yuǎn)的影響。
少兒編程與機(jī)器人編程如何選擇?
根據(jù)家長對于孩子的要求或是培養(yǎng)孩子長期目的的不同,從對孩子的思維能力和增加學(xué)業(yè)、就業(yè)競爭力而言,少兒編程更有優(yōu)勢,范圍更廣。但如果只為了孩子從小可以更開朗接觸更多事物與小伙伴,孩子也喜歡動手操作和物理更多一點(diǎn)的話,那機(jī)器人編程也是不錯的選擇。
家長們要正確培養(yǎng)孩子對于主動學(xué)習(xí)知識、探尋未知的動力和熱情,不要讓簡單重復(fù)的習(xí)題湮沒孩子天生的對世界蓬勃的好奇心和探索精神。能學(xué)會運(yùn)用人工智能、并用人性之美進(jìn)行決策和修正,則為孩子在未來的競爭中提升了附加值。